From: Richard Biener Date: Fri, 6 Mar 2015 12:34:28 +0000 (+0000) Subject: re PR middle-end/64928 (Inordinate cpu time and memory usage in "phase opt and genera... X-Git-Url: https://git.libre-soc.org/?a=commitdiff_plain;h=87d0d6c40a837c784f9482156766683efd341bed;p=gcc.git re PR middle-end/64928 (Inordinate cpu time and memory usage in "phase opt and generate" with -ftest-coverage -fprofile-arcs) 2015-03-06 Richard Biener PR middle-end/64928 * tree-ssa-live.h (struct tree_live_info_d): Add livein_obstack and liveout_obstack members. (calculate_live_on_exit): Remove. (calculate_live_ranges): Change declaration. * tree-ssa-live.c (liveness_bitmap_obstack): Remove global var. (new_tree_live_info): Adjust. (calculate_live_ranges): Delete livein when not wanted. (calculate_live_ranges): Do not initialize liveness_bitmap_obstack. Deal with partly deleted live info. (loe_visit_block): Remove temporary bitmap by using bitmap_ior_and_compl_into. (live_worklist): Adjust accordingly. (calculate_live_on_exit): Make static. * tree-ssa-coalesce.c (coalesce_ssa_name): Tell calculate_live_ranges we do not need livein.
